New Delhi, April 18 -- The United States has presented its allies with a proposal to end the war in Ukraine, offering Russia sanctions relief in exchange for a lasting ceasefire and a freeze of the current front lines, according to a report. The plan, discussed during a high-level meeting in Paris on Thursday, represents a major diplomatic shift that could reshape the course of the conflict if accepted.

The offer comes as part of a renewed push by the Trump administration to secure peace in the region.
